## Route overview

In 2024, Latvia reported $7.5M in goods exports to Taiwan. The overall review level is Watch.

## How to read this page

High attention means one or more conditions on these product types deserve a closer look. It is not a prediction that trade will stop or that a loss is certain. An HS6 code is the international six-digit code used to describe and compare traded goods.
